Advanced Training Courses at CSC

moller Recruitment of highly skilled young researchers to work on advanced topics of scientific computing and engineering and providing training to existing staff, is currently a major problem which has serious knock-on consequences on research initiatives within academia and industry.

In particular, there is a need for skilled staff/postdocs/PhDs who are not just users of computational software (a dangerous thing, in any case), but have a deep understanding of the mathematics, the computational methods, the computer code and the physics behind them. This requirement is even more critical when these researchers are working on sensitive industrial projects.

The Centre for Scientific Computing addresses this problem by providing advanced training on contemporary topics of science and technology.
